r745 - in lvm2/trunk/debian: . tree/lvm2/usr/share/initramfs-tools/hooks

Bastian Blank waldi at alioth.debian.org
Thu Oct 8 15:18:20 UTC 2009


Author: waldi
Date: Thu Oct  8 15:18:18 2009
New Revision: 745

Log:
* debian/changelog: Update.
* debian/tree/lvm2/usr/share/initramfs-tools/hooks/lvm2:
  Install udev rules into initramfs.

Modified:
   lvm2/trunk/debian/changelog
   lvm2/trunk/debian/tree/lvm2/usr/share/initramfs-tools/hooks/lvm2

Modified: lvm2/trunk/debian/changelog
==============================================================================
--- lvm2/trunk/debian/changelog	Thu Oct  8 11:12:47 2009	(r744)
+++ lvm2/trunk/debian/changelog	Thu Oct  8 15:18:18 2009	(r745)
@@ -1,6 +1,7 @@
 lvm2 (2.02.53-2) UNRELEASED; urgency=medium
 
   * Fix variable assignment in udev rules. (closes: #550100, RC bugfix)
+  * Install udev rules into initramfs.
 
  -- Bastian Blank <waldi at debian.org>  Thu, 08 Oct 2009 13:10:02 +0200
 

Modified: lvm2/trunk/debian/tree/lvm2/usr/share/initramfs-tools/hooks/lvm2
==============================================================================
--- lvm2/trunk/debian/tree/lvm2/usr/share/initramfs-tools/hooks/lvm2	Thu Oct  8 11:12:47 2009	(r744)
+++ lvm2/trunk/debian/tree/lvm2/usr/share/initramfs-tools/hooks/lvm2	Thu Oct  8 15:18:18 2009	(r745)
@@ -25,6 +25,15 @@
 	cp /etc/lvm/lvm.conf ${DESTDIR}/etc/lvm/
 fi
 
+mkdir -p $DESTDIR/lib/udev/rules.d/
+for rules in 56-lvm.rules 60-persistent-storage-lvm.rules; do
+	if   [ -e /etc/udev/rules.d/$rules ]; then
+		cp -p /etc/udev/rules.d/$rules $DESTDIR/lib/udev/rules.d/
+	elif [ -e /lib/udev/rules.d/$rules ]; then
+		cp -p /lib/udev/rules.d/$rules $DESTDIR/lib/udev/rules.d/
+	fi
+done
+
 copy_exec /sbin/dmsetup
 copy_exec /sbin/lvm
 ln -s lvm ${DESTDIR}/sbin/vgchange



More information about the pkg-lvm-commits mailing list